Tunnel Containers
As the name suggests, the key feature of tunnel container is the dual-door design at the opposite end of the container. This significantly improves accessibility and makes them ideal for storage and handling of goods.
They can also be converted into self-storage units with the addition of a partition. We have also helped customers utilize them to store equipment for their plants and to provide secure access to the site with turnstiles.
Dual Access
40ft tunnel containers containers are modified version of standard shipping containers that have double doors on both ends. It is also known as a 'double-end door container' or tunnel container, These containers allow access to stored items from both ends.
Dual-end access permits cargo to be loaded and unloaded at either end of the container. This is a great option for transporting larger or heavier goods that would need to be backed into and out of the box. Double-end access eliminates the requirement to empty the entire container to get the goods that are hidden within, thereby saving time and reducing the risk of damage.
This clever feature makes these tunnel containers adaptable and flexible. They can be used to satisfy a variety of storage and transport needs, as well as being transformed into mobile offices or living spaces. And because they're made from tough and corrosion-resistant Corten steel These containers can withstand the most extreme weather conditions.

Convenient Storage
A tunnel container is an excellent option for storing your cargo. These containers come with double doors on both sides of the container, which is different from standard dry storage containers which have one door at the end. This means you can enter the storage container from either side and have easier access and quicker loading and unloading of items.
This dual entry point is beneficial for a container that will be used to store goods that you require access to frequently equipment or machinery equipment. It means that you don't have to constantly reverse vehicles into and out of the container, which could damage both your vehicle and the container.
You can also use a tunnel container to store things that you want to keep at a particular temperature. The refrigerator and thermal tunnel containers are perfect for this, as they are temperature controlled and keeps the contents at a certain temperature.
A 40ft tunnel containers container is a great solution for a workshop or garage. It allows you to access all areas of your work space without having to move furniture. The two doors at each end mean that you can get in and out of your storage container quickly, if necessary.
One-trip tunnel containers are offered as new constructions, with two sets of double doors, or modified shipping containers. In the latter scenario the solid end of the container is removed, and the double doors are installed at each end of the container.
Containers for shipping are typically only available in new in a 'one-trip condition' because their owners have built them specifically for a certain reason and don't want them to be sold. Some companies still offer refurbished tunnel containers. The recycled containers have been checked to ensure they're safe for transport and are sold with a longer warranty for added peace of mind.
